The 2022 NC Folk Festival is being held Friday, Sept. 9, through Sunday, Sept. 11. While boasting over 300 artists, the North Carolina Folk Festival has remained a free event since its conception in 2018. Celebrity guests such as George Clinton and Sam Bush will be making appearances, performing alongside 16 other musicians during the day-long events. With stages located in five sections of downtown Greensboro, you can expect to hear music from the time you enter, until the time you leave. Local artists, artisans and food vendors house their own shops over the duration of the festival as well. Many of the local businesses in downtown Greensboro make appearances amidst the rush of attendees. Handmade jewelry, paintings, photographs and honey are just a few examples of the variety of commodities available for purchase. With an ever-changing selection of local merchants to choose from, you can always expect to leave with something interesting.
